Memorandum
To: Members of the Board of Public Works
Theresa Heffner, Clerk
From: Becca Plantz, P.E., Senior Project Engineer
Subject: CSO 26 Emergency Repair
Date: November 27, 2023
The City of South Bend received a complaint from the property owner at 116 E
Northshore Drive in South Bend, IN about a bank failure they deemed in line with an
outfall to the river. Upon further site investigations, including sending a camera down
the combined sewer outfall at this location, City staff found a collapse in the outfall
within the range of the bank failure. Combined Sewer Outfall #26 is 18 inches and is the
discharge point after the combined sewer meets an intercepting chamber to an 8-inch
throttle pipe. This is a long-term control effort to eliminate dry weather overflows of the
combined sewer system.
The Department of Public Works Division of Engineering contacted Selge Construction
Company and G.E. Marshall to request assistance with emergency repairs. Due to
current work schedules, G.E. Marshall was not contracted for the repair. The Engineering
team, along with HydroDigital, researched options for this repair and concluded with
repairing the existing outfall and the stabilization of the bank. The cost of the repair
totaled $139,725.00.
The largest effort was the clearing necessary to access the outfall and get around the
garage on the property. There is a detached garage and home that were constructed on
top of this outfall. After the bank was cleared and a temporary access road was
constructed, the contractor installed a trench box and temporary steel sheets to protect
and hold the bank above the repair. The break in the sewer pipe was exposed and slip-
lined with a 10-inch plastic pipe. The outfall to the river, the bank covering this pipe, and
the temporary access point were reconstructed.
